Crashes when connecting to Logitech BT-Connect device

Bug #1856627 reported by PJO
12
This bug affects 2 people
Affects Status Importance Assigned to Milestone
bluez-tools (Ubuntu)
Confirmed
Undecided
Unassigned

Bug Description

Using Linux Mint 19.3 beta (Tricia), Gnome desktop with GTK toolkit

bluez-tools:
  Installed: 0.2.0~20140808-5build1
  Candidate: 0.2.0~20140808-5build1
  Version table:
 *** 0.2.0~20140808-5build1 500
        500 http://archive.ubuntu.com/ubuntu bionic/universe amd64 Packages
        100 /var/lib/dpkg/status

New install of Linux Mint 19.3 on a Lenovo X200. Two pairs of crashes so far, each of the pair with the same time. Doesn't happen every time.

===================================================================
 Info
===================================================================
           PID: 6965 (bt-adapter)
           UID: 1000 (paul)
           GID: 1000 (paul)
        Signal: 6 (ABRT)
     Timestamp: Mon 2019-12-16 19:04:45 GMT (5h 57min ago)
  Command Line: bt-adapter -i
    Executable: /usr/bin/bt-adapter
 Control Group: /user.slice/user-1000.slice/session-c2.scope
          Unit: session-c2.scope
         Slice: user-1000.slice
       Session: c2
     Owner UID: 1000 (paul)
       Boot ID: 66bfa40bedcc4fcb8a9c73ef1af4726a
    Machine ID: db44694c63f242bd814d4552088151aa
      Hostname: X200
       Storage: /var/lib/systemd/coredump/core.bt-adapter.1000.66bfa40bedcc4fcb8a9c73ef1af4726a.6965.1576523085000000.lz4
       Message: Process 6965 (bt-adapter) of user 1000 dumped core.

                Stack trace of thread 6965:
                #0 0x00007fa76dafde97 __GI_raise (libc.so.6)
                #1 0x00007fa76daff801 __GI_abort (libc.so.6)
                #2 0x00007fa76e516335 g_assertion_message (libglib-2.0.so.0)
                #3 0x00007fa76e51639a g_assertion_message_expr (libglib-2.0.so.0)
                #4 0x000055d7c4e38eeb n/a (bt-adapter)
                #5 0x000055d7c4e34719 n/a (bt-adapter)
                #6 0x00007fa76dae0b97 __libc_start_main (libc.so.6)
                #7 0x000055d7c4e34d5a n/a (bt-adapter)

                Stack trace of thread 6966:
                #0 0x00007fa76dbd3bf9 __GI___poll (libc.so.6)
                #1 0x00007fa76e4ef5c9 n/a (libglib-2.0.so.0)
                #2 0x00007fa76e4ef6dc g_main_context_iteration (libglib-2.0.so.0)
                #3 0x00007fa76e4ef721 n/a (libglib-2.0.so.0)
                #4 0x00007fa76e517195 n/a (libglib-2.0.so.0)
                #5 0x00007fa76d6356db start_thread (libpthread.so.0)
                #6 0x00007fa76dbe088f __clone (libc.so.6)

                Stack trace of thread 6967:
                #0 0x00007fa76dbda839 syscall (libc.so.6)
                #1 0x00007fa76e4ece7b g_source_attach (libglib-2.0.so.0)
                #2 0x00007fa76e191ba2 n/a (libgio-2.0.so.0)
                #3 0x00007fa76e1c1145 n/a (libgio-2.0.so.0)
                #4 0x00007fa76e1d5477 n/a (libgio-2.0.so.0)
                #5 0x00007fa76e1911a3 n/a (libgio-2.0.so.0)
                #6 0x00007fa76e1911d9 n/a (libgio-2.0.so.0)
                #7 0x00007fa76e4ef285 g_main_context_dispatch (libglib-2.0.so.0)
                #8 0x00007fa76e4ef650 n/a (libglib-2.0.so.0)
                #9 0x00007fa76e4ef962 g_main_loop_run (libglib-2.0.so.0)
                #10 0x00007fa76e1d30e6 n/a (libgio-2.0.so.0)
                #11 0x00007fa76e517195 n/a (libglib-2.0.so.0)
                #12 0x00007fa76d6356db start_thread (libpthread.so.0)
                #13 0x00007fa76dbe088f __clone (libc.so.6)
===================================================================
 GDB Log
===================================================================
[New LWP 6965]
[New LWP 6966]
[New LWP 6967]
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
Core was generated by `bt-adapter -i'.
Program terminated with signal SIGABRT, Aborted.
#0 __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:51
51 ../sysdeps/unix/sysv/linux/raise.c: No such file or directory.
[Current thread is 1 (Thread 0x7fa76e9bf880 (LWP 6965))]

===================================================================
 GDB Backtrace
===================================================================
[New LWP 6965]
[New LWP 6966]
[New LWP 6967]
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
Core was generated by `bt-adapter -i'.
Program terminated with signal SIGABRT, Aborted.
#0 __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:51
51 ../sysdeps/unix/sysv/linux/raise.c: No such file or directory.
[Current thread is 1 (Thread 0x7fa76e9bf880 (LWP 6965))]
#0 __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:51
#1 0x00007fa76daff801 in __GI_abort () at abort.c:79
#2 0x00007fa76e516335 in g_assertion_message ()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3 0x00007fa76e51639a in g_assertion_message_expr ()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#4 0x000055d7c4e38eeb in ?? ()
#5 0x000055d7c4e34719 in ?? ()
#6 0x00007fa76dae0b97 in __libc_start_main (main=0x55d7c4e34160, argc=2, argv=0x7ffcae993ac8,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>, stack_end=0x7ffcae993ab8) at ../csu/libc-start.c:310
#7 0x000055d7c4e34d5a in ?? ()

===================================================================
 GDB Backtrace (all threads)
===================================================================
[New LWP 6965]
[New LWP 6966]
[New LWP 6967]
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
Core was generated by `bt-adapter -i'.
Program terminated with signal SIGABRT, Aborted.
#0 __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:51
51 ../sysdeps/unix/sysv/linux/raise.c: No such file or directory.
[Current thread is 1 (Thread 0x7fa76e9bf880 (LWP 6965))]

Thread 3 (Thread 0x7fa76b62e700 (LWP 6967)):
#0 sy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
No locals.
#1 0x00007fa76e4ece7b in g_source_attach ()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#2 0x00007fa76e191ba2 in ?? () from /usr/lib/x86_64-linux-gnu/libgio-2.0.so.0
No symbol table info available.
#3 0x00007fa76e1c1145 in ?? () from /usr/lib/x86_64-linux-gnu/libgio-2.0.so.0
No symbol table info available.
#4 0x00007fa76e1d5477 in ?? () from /usr/lib/x86_64-linux-gnu/libgio-2.0.so.0
No symbol table info available.
#5 0x00007fa76e1911a3 in ?? () from /usr/lib/x86_64-linux-gnu/libgio-2.0.so.0
No symbol table info available.
#6 0x00007fa76e1911d9 in ?? () from /usr/lib/x86_64-linux-gnu/libgio-2.0.so.0
No symbol table info available.
#7 0x00007fa76e4ef285 in g_main_context_dispatch ()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#8 0x00007fa76e4ef650 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#9 0x00007fa76e4ef962 in g_main_loop_run ()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#10 0x00007fa76e1d30e6 in ?? () from /usr/lib/x86_64-linux-gnu/libgio-2.0.so.0
No symbol table info available.
#11 0x00007fa76e517195 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#12 0x00007fa76d6356db in start_thread (arg=0x7fa76b62e700) at pthread_create.c:463
        pd = 0x7fa76b62e700
        now = <optimized out>
        unwind_buf = {cancel_jmp_buf = {{jmp_buf = {140357037909760, -8913477752798653270, 140357037907584, 0, 94385216921760, 140723237763024, 8863684331908289706, 8863697539163149482}, mask_was_saved = 0}}, priv = {pad = {0x0, 0x0, 0x0, 0x0}, data = {prev = 0x0, cleanup = 0x0, canceltype = 0}}}
        not_first_call = <optimized out>
#13 0x00007fa76dbe088f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95
No locals.

Thread 2 (Thread 0x7fa76be2f700 (LWP 6966)):
#0 0x00007fa76dbd3bf9 in __GI___poll (fds=0x55d7c553a7e0, nfds=1,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:29
        resultvar = 18446744073709551100
        sc_cancel_oldtype = 0
        sc_ret = <optimized out>
#1 0x00007fa76e4ef5c9 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#2 0x00007fa76e4ef6dc in g_main_context_iteration ()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#3 0x00007fa76e4ef721 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#4 0x00007fa76e517195 in ?? ()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#5 0x00007fa76d6356db in start_thread (arg=0x7fa76be2f700) at pthread_create.c:463
        pd = 0x7fa76be2f700
        now = <optimized out>
        unwind_buf = {cancel_jmp_buf = {{jmp_buf = {140357046302464, -8913477752798653270, 140357046300288, 0, 94385216921600, 140723237762640, 8863683232933532842, 8863697539163149482}, mask_was_saved = 0}}, priv = {pad = {0x0, 0x0, 0x0, 0x0}, data = {prev = 0x0, cleanup = 0x0, canceltype = 0}}}
        not_first_call = <optimized out>
#6 0x00007fa76dbe088f in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:95
No locals.

Thread 1 (Thread 0x7fa76e9bf880 (LWP 6965)):
#0 __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:51
        set = {__val = {0, 94385209672048, 94385209689588, 140357087232095, 94385216995700, 24, 2064, 124, 94385209671008, 140723237763296, 140357080362048, 140357076858840, 569864945664, 2048, 346526646272, 7}}
        pid = <optimized out>
        tid = <optimized out>
        ret = <optimized out>
#1 0x00007fa76daff801 in __GI_abort () at abort.c:79
        save_stage = 1
        act = {__sigaction_handler = {sa_handler = 0xfed0, sa_sigaction = 0xfed0}, sa_mask = {__val = {140356779807168, 0, 140723237763296, 140720308486145, 935478458375005952, 72057594037927936, 16777216, 6917529027641081856, 94383919595520, 140356779807168, 0, 0, 935478458375005952, 94385209671008, 140356779807168, 97}}, sa_flags = 1853591008, sa_restorer = 0x7ffcae9938e0}
        sigs = {__val = {32, 0 <repeats 15 times>}}
        __cnt = <optimized out>
        __set = <optimized out>
        __cnt = <optimized out>
        __set = <optimized out>
#2 0x00007fa76e516335 in g_assertion_message ()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#3 0x00007fa76e51639a in g_assertion_message_expr ()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
No symbol table info available.
#4 0x000055d7c4e38eeb in ?? ()
No symbol table info available.
#5 0x000055d7c4e34719 in ?? ()
No symbol table info available.
#6 0x00007fa76dae0b97 in __libc_start_main (main=0x55d7c4e34160, argc=2, argv=0x7ffcae993ac8,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>, stack_end=0x7ffcae993ab8) at ../csu/libc-start.c:310
        self = <optimized out>
        __self = <optimized out>
        result = <optimized out>
        unwind_buf = {cancel_jmp_buf = {{jmp_buf = {0, 3450741361024095402, 94385209560368, 140723237763776, 0, 0, 8914217988466857130, 8863695848409191594}, mask_was_saved = 0}}, priv = {pad = {0x0, 0x0, 0x7fa76e7ca733 <_dl_init+259>, 0x7fa76e4995b8}, data = {prev = 0x0, cleanup = 0x0, canceltype = 1853663027}}}
        not_first_call = <optimized out>
#7 0x000055d7c4e34d5a in ?? ()
No symbol table info available.
#0 __GI_raise (sig=sig@entry=6) at ../sysdeps/unix/sysv/linux/raise.c:51
#1 0x00007fa76daff801 in __GI_abort () at abort.c:79
#2 0x00007fa76e516335 in g_assertion_message ()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#3 0x00007fa76e51639a in g_assertion_message_expr () from /usr/lib/x86_64-linux-gnu/libglib-2.0.so.0
#4 0x000055d7c4e38eeb in ?? ()
#5 0x000055d7c4e34719 in ?? ()
#6 0x00007fa76dae0b97 in __libc_start_main (main=0x55d7c4e34160, argc=2, argv=0x7ffcae993ac8,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>, stack_end=0x7ffcae993ab8) at ../csu/libc-start.c:310
#7 0x000055d7c4e34d5a in ?? ()

Revision history for this message
PJO (lexicographer) wrote :
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in bluez-tools (Ubuntu):
status: New → Confirmed
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Related questions

Bug attachments

Remote bug watches

Bug watches keep track of this bug in other bug trackers.